#359. In just over three months, a yacht race like no other will start from Les Sables d'Olonne, France – the Golden Globe Race 2022. On the start line, we'll find Ian Herbert-Jones and his beloved boat Puffin, ready to sail & race solo around the world with no modern equipment or outside assistance. The concept of the 30,000 mile non-stop, solo circumnavigation is to sail in the spirit of the original GGR held in 1968/69 in which Sir Robin Knox-Johnston became the first and only entrant to cross the finish line and complete this feat in 312 days. Modern-day entrants are limited to only use equipment that was available during the time of the original race.

In this episode, August interviews Ian as he prepares for this fantastic endeavor upon his Tradewind 35 cutter.
